This subcontract opportunity with the City of Sacramento involves the supply and delivery of native, drought-tolerant plants and organic bark mulch for prime contractors working on Department of Public Works projects. The selected provider must possess specialized knowledge of local species appropriate for the Sacramento micro-climate to ensure plants are suited for their allotted spaces and growth patterns. The contract is categorized under NAICS code 444240 and is focused on performance within the 95814 zip code of Sacramento, California. Interested parties must submit their responses by September 22, 2026.

Village Garden Streetscapes Maintenance Services
Solicitation # B27151681016
The City of Sacramento, Department of Public Works, is soliciting bids for a two-year non-professional services contract to provide streetscapes maintenance for the Village Garden area. The project encompasses approximately 4.67 acres across ten specific site locations, including Chardonnay, Church St, Jones Ranch, Main Avenue Medians, Northside, Raley Blvd Medians, Sunrise 94 SD, Taylor Morgan, and Village Garden. The total contract value is not to exceed $249,999. Maintenance activities are governed by a Master Maintenance Performance Schedule covering turf, irrigation, groundcover, shrubs, and debris removal. The contract will be awarded to the lowest responsible bidder, with prompt payment discounts considered in the final bid determination. Key requirements include adherence to CA MUTCD traffic control standards, maintaining median landscapes at a three-foot height for safety, and compliance with the State’s Porter Cologne Water Quality Act and NPDES requirements. Non-compliance with water quality regulations may result in penalties of up to $10,000 per day. Bidders must submit their proposals electronically via the PlanetBids portal by September 29, 2026, including the required bid signature page, pricing schedule, and payment discount forms. Successful bidders are required to provide certificates of insurance, a Business Operations Tax Certificate, and a current IRS Form W-9. The contract is subject to California prevailing wage rates for public works, living wage requirements, and the Non-Discrimination in Employee Benefits Code.

Railyards Streetscapes Maintenance Services
Solicitation # B27151681019
The City of Sacramento Department of Public Works is soliciting bids for a two-year contract to provide streetscapes maintenance services for the Railyards area, specifically covering Railyards Boulevard from 7th Street to Jiboom Street, including all street inlets and subsurface planters. The scope of work emphasizes results-based performance, with top priorities including weed abatement, trash removal, irrigation monitoring, and pruning for visibility. Key deliverables include weekly site servicing, trash can maintenance every Monday, Wednesday, and Friday, and a one-time cleaning of the Filterra system. The contractor must adhere to CA MUTCD standards for traffic control, comply with the National Pollution Discharge Elimination System Stormwater Permit, and maintain a repair return time of 24 to 72 hours. The contract will be awarded to the lowest responsible bidder, with a total value not to exceed 249,999 dollars. Evaluation factors include the total bid amount, adjusted for prompt payment discounts and a 5% preference for qualified Local Business Enterprises. Bidders must provide pricing for scheduled maintenance, general gardening crew rates, specialty irrigation technicians, and urgent response calls, with a material markup limit of 5%. Requirements for the successful bidder include obtaining a Business Operations Tax Certificate, providing proof of insurance, and complying with prevailing wage rates, living wage requirements, and SB 1383 reporting for recovered organic materials. Bids must be submitted electronically via PlanetBids by October 6, 2026.
